What is Strategic Restraint?
Strategic restraint is the deliberate choice to say “no” to opportunities, projects, or reactions—even when momentum or urgency pushes otherwise. This mindset prevents overextension, protects core competencies, and conserves critical resources for high-impact initiatives. Unlike passive avoidance, strategic restraint is disciplined and proactive.

How to apply strategic restraint today
-
Define Core Competencies Clearly
Know what only your business does best. Use this as a filter for opportunities. -
Map Strategic Goals Quarterly
Set clear priorities aligned with long-term vision. Each project must pass a strict fit test before funding. -
Build Empowered Decision Timelines
Avoid impulsive decisions. Create structured pauses to evaluate urgency versus long-term impact. -
Encourage a “Restraint Mindset”
Foster a culture that values thoughtful caution as much as bold action.
